Any construction details you want to share with us? How many little
tenons did you and the Domino put into this project? And where did you
put them in?



I have a drawing, but if you can go with rough dimensions, 22" tall, 16"
wide, and 16" deep.
I put in a lot of the smallest tennons to help join the narrow boards to
form the step tops and sides. Each step is 2 pieces of wood and each 1/3
section on the sides is 2 pieces of wood. The 3 side sections have 2 to 3,
6mm tennons to reinforce each 1/3 of the side and the 5 skirts/rails each
have a 10mm tennon on each end.
The step tops were screwed on from the top and plugged.
